Battelle recently received the 2008 Army Aviation Material Readiness Award for Contribution by a Major Contractor. The award is for an innovative technology refreshment program in connection with the UH60 Black Hawk helicopter. The program involved developing modernized electronic replacement parts, with the same form, fit and function as the aging and increasingly unreliable legacy parts. Battelle and its industry partner, Tyonek Fabrication Company, use current electronics technologies to update aging components which in turn improves fleet revenue costs. The program is expected to save the Army hundreds of millions of dollars and put more reliable equipment in the hands of the Army. The program is now expanding to improve the readiness of several other legacy systems.
